The e-car sharing company GreenGo and smart parking specialist firm Parkl have unveiled six new charging stations in Budapest’s District 7. These chargers are free to use with Erzebet cards. Registered GreenGo and Parkl users can also use the charges for free for a limited time. “Residents of Budapest have experienced in the past few years that GreenGoʼs car sharing service works reliably, and there was enough demand from users to expand our fleet sevenfold,” said Bálint Michaletzky, CEO of GreenGo.
